Aliment’terre culinary camps


INAF’s Aliment’terre culinary camps are the only day camps offered by an institution of higher education to take such a comprehensive approach to cooking, food and the agri-food sector. A true adventure around the plate, the nutritional, cultural, environmental and sustainable food dimensions are all addressed thanks to the expertise of the members of our institute.

Accompanied by an experienced chef, young apprentice chefs are treated to a variety of activities, from vegetable gardening to cooking to a mini food processing plant. They also take advantage of the workshops to prepare their own lunches and snacks.

Our programming is renewed every year to enhance our range of activities and give youngsters a different experience every year.

A WEEK AT CAMP
WELL FILLED


A five-day program featuring a host of workshops and fun activities for a complete overview, from earth to plate. The week ends with an invitation to parents to a banquet prepared by the youngsters and accompanied by an experienced chef – a source of great pride for our apprentice-chefs.

A COMPETENT
TEAM


Our team is made up of our Institute’s professionals from the fields of agronomy, nutrition and food science. Facilitators are Université Laval bachelor’s students in nutrition, with an interest in knowledge transfer and nutrition education.
